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Seaham to Patricroft start from as little as £22.70

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Seaham to Patricroft are available for £90.40 one way, or £141.40 return

Key Amenities and Accessibility at Seaham Station

Seaham Station offers convenient and straightforward facilities for a smooth transit experience. Though it may not boast a large ticket office, it provides ticket machines that make collecting pre-purchased tickets a breeze. Located in the waiting shelter on the Sunderland-bound platform, the ticket machines accept card payments only. While there is no waiting room, seating area, or refreshment services, the station ensures accessibility with step-free entry and ramped access to the platforms. Plus, for those needing extra assistance when boarding, you can request help through the Passenger Assist service. This not only enhances accessibility for wheelchair users but also boosts confidence in traveling safely and efficiently.

Onward Travel Options from Seaham Station

Perfectly positioned, Seaham Station offers ample connection options for further travel. For bus services, you can dial Busline 0871 200 2233 for the necessary public transport information. Meanwhile, taxis can be effortlessly booked through Cab4You, ensuring a hassle-free onward journey. While bike hire is not available directly at the station, rest assured that various transport links facilitate easy exploration of the surrounding areas.

The Facilities of Patricroft Station

Upon arriving at Patricroft, you’ll find the station lacks a ticket office, but it does provide ticket machines for convenient purchases. While you can't collect tickets bought online directly here, these machines are equipped with an induction loop to aid hearing-impaired passengers. Smartcards are favored at Patricroft too, with validators in place for seamless entry and exit.

For those who require support, remember that the station is unstopped, though assistance can be provided by the onboard conductor. Rest assured that help is available, with ramps for train access and clear instructions for those traveling at their pace. Despite its stripped-back nature, Patricroft Station assures a safe and accessible transition to your awaiting train.

Onward Travel Options

Patricroft Station serves as a useful hub for various onward transport links. For instance, the rail replacement bus service conveniently picks up and drops off near the station on Green Lane, offering smooth transitions towards Manchester or Liverpool. Bus services are available on the same street, with routes leading to Clifton or Eccles. Exploring the local area by taxi is made accessible through services like Cab4You, ensuring further travel ease.

It's also essential to note that while bicycle hire is not an option at Patricroft, Manchester's cycling-friendly environment can easily accommodate those with personal bicycles. For travel information about Manchester’s extensive metro connections, GMPTE provides guidance at 0161 228 7811.
